Todd Christopher Young is an American politician serving as the junior United States senator from Indiana since January 3, 2017. A member of the Republican Party, Young has focused on various issues including economic growth, national security, and healthcare reform during his tenure in the Senate. He has been involved in legislative efforts aimed at improving the business climate in Indiana and supporting veterans' services.
